Chuck Hagel orders review of new medal for drone operators and cyber warriors

Last month, the Defense Department’s press secretary told critics that the new Distinguished Warfare Medal, intended for drone pilots and other “cyber warriors,” would retain its rank above the Bronze Star and Purple Heart. In a reversal today, Defense Secretary Chuck Hagel has ordered a 30-day review of the situation. “In light of concerns about the medal’s place within the order of precedence, the secretary will work with the senior leadership to review the order of precedence and associated matters,” Pentagon spokesman George Little told reporters.

The idea that a medal earned away from the battlefield would outrank combat medals such as the Bronze Star inspired a backlash from veterans as well as legislative efforts.

The review doesn’t guarantee a re-ranking of medals, but it does demonstrate the intensity of the backlash.
